Sesame Leaf Salad (Ssam Baechu Muchim) Recipe
Crispy and Nutty Ssam Baechu Salad
A refreshing and crunchy Ssam Baechu (lettuce wrap cabbage) salad tossed in a savory and aromatic dressing. This vibrant dish adds a delightful texture and flavor to any meal, perfect as a side dish or to accompany grilled meats. Its fresh taste will surely awaken your appetite.
Main Ingredients- 1 pack Ssam Baechu (choose fresh, crisp heads)
- 1 handful of cabbage leaves (extra leaves for mixing)
- 1 cucumber (medium-sized, fresh)
Seasoning Ingredients- 1/2 Tbsp ginger juice (adds depth and balances the garlic)
- 2 Tbsp minced garlic (freshly minced is best for aroma)
- 2 Tbsp gochugaru (Korean chili flakes, adjust to spice preference)
- 3 Tbsp anchovy sauce (for umami and savory flavor)
- 2 Tbsp olive oil (adds richness and a smooth finish)
- Sesame seeds, as needed (for a nutty garnish)

Cooking Instructions
Step 1
First, thoroughly wash the Ssam Baechu and the extra cabbage leaves. For the Ssam Baechu, rinse under running water, ensuring you clean between the leaves to remove any dirt or debris. Gently shake off excess water or pat dry with paper towels. Do the same for the extra cabbage leaves.
Step 2
Wash the cucumber and trim off the ends. Cut the cucumber into quarters lengthwise, then slice each quarter thinly into flat pieces, about 0.1-0.2 inches thick. This shape helps the dressing adhere well and provides a pleasant bite.
Step 3
In a mixing bowl, combine all the seasoning ingredients. Add gochugaru, anchovy sauce, minced garlic, ginger juice, and olive oil. Stir well with a spoon or spatula until the dressing is smooth and well-blended, ensuring there are no clumps.
Step 4
Add the prepared Ssam Baechu and sliced cucumber to the bowl with the dressing. Gently toss everything together with your hands, ensuring all the leaves and cucumber slices are evenly coated with the seasoning. Avoid over-mixing to prevent the cabbage from becoming soggy. Finally, sprinkle generously with sesame seeds for a nutty aroma and texture. Your delicious Ssam Baechu salad is ready to serve!
